GoreeCloud Privacy Shield is the first-party privacy and content-protection subsystem for GoreeCloud Browser. It provides native blocking, tracking-parameter cleanup, local protection logic, compatibility controls, and understandable protection status without making a third-party extension the core privacy experience.

Tracking parameters can be removed before navigation while preserving normal browsing behavior.
Behavioral tracker learning remains local and session-scoped in the portable core. Remote tracker learning is not part of the approved contract.
Per-site exceptions and compatibility handling are designed to preserve understandable, reversible user control.
Local-resource substitution remains exact-match only and fails open to the original network request.
Privacy status is intended to be understandable rather than hidden behind opaque security language.

Privacy Shield does not replace or weaken Safe Browsing, TLS, certificate validation, sandboxing, process isolation, site permissions, or the application update system.
The portable core, reviewed v2 configuration, ruleset lifecycle contract, identity contract, and canonical Privacy Shield icon are source-complete and validated. Privacy Shield remains in active development until compiled GoreeCloud Browser runtime and UI acceptance is executed, reviewed, and recorded.
